A sunken road is a road that is so deeply worn that it lies between two slopes. It is the result of centuries of use and erosion. The most beautiful sunken roads can be found especially in hilly areas with a subsoil that easily forms steep walls, such as in Haspengouw and Hageland.

The site des Grosses Pierres is a special natural gem: the water of the Piétrebais has carved its way through some large boulders. Rocks are atypical of this area and soon stories of ghosts wandering among the 'megaliths' arose. In this special place you really imagine yourself in the Ardennes. On summer days, children can enjoy themselves here in the water and on the rocks.

Frequently Asked Questions

What unique natural features can I explore around Walhain?

Walhain offers a variety of unique natural features. You can discover the fascinating Beaver Dams and Habitat, where beavers have significantly altered the landscape, or visit the site des grosses pierres, a special natural gem where the Piétrebais river has carved its way through large boulders. The region is also known for its numerous remarkable trees, including the centuries-old The Great Oak.

Are there any natural monuments suitable for families with children?

Yes, several natural monuments around Walhain are family-friendly. The site des grosses pierres is particularly popular, where children can enjoy playing in the water and on the rocks during summer days. The Great Oak in Liernu is also an accessible and interesting spot for all ages.

Where can I see impressive trees in the Walhain area?

Walhain is home to a significant number of remarkable trees. A must-see is The Great Oak, located near the church in Liernu, which was voted "most beautiful tree in Wallonia" in 2015. The region also boasts hundreds of other notable trees, hedges, and alignments recognized for their landscape, historical, or botanical interest, many of which are visible from public roads.

What kind of geological formations can I find near Walhain?

The Walhain area features some interesting geological formations. The site des grosses pierres is notable for its large boulders, which are atypical for the region, giving it an Ardennes-like feel. Additionally, the Dongelberg Quarry, a former quartzite quarry, showcases the area's industrial geological past and now hosts a diving center.

What outdoor activities can I do near these natural monuments?

The natural monuments around Walhain are often integrated into various outdoor routes. You can find numerous options for hiking, running, and gravel biking. For example, the area around the Sources of the Nil is often part of walking and cycling routes, allowing you to combine natural exploration with physical activity.

Are there any natural sites where I can observe wildlife or their impact?

Yes, the Beaver Dams and Habitat is an excellent place to observe the significant impact of beavers on the landscape. You'll see impressive dams, cut trees, and even flooded walking trails, showcasing the engineering prowess of these creatures. While beavers are typically nocturnal and hide during the day, their work is clearly visible.

What should I wear or bring when visiting the natural monuments?

When visiting natural monuments like the Beaver Dams and Habitat, it's advisable to bring boots that can handle water and dirt, as some walking trails may be flooded. Generally, comfortable walking shoes are recommended for exploring the various sites and trails.

What is the significance of the Sources of the Nil in Walhain?

The Sources of the Nil are significant as they mark the origin of the Nil River, which flows approximately 13 km before joining the Orne. This site offers a chance to explore the natural genesis of a local waterway and appreciate the surrounding landscape, often incorporated into local walking and cycling routes.

What do visitors enjoy most about the natural monuments around Walhain?

Visitors particularly enjoy the unique natural formations and the sense of discovery. For instance, the Hollow Way Entrance to Bois de Lorensart is appreciated for its beautiful views and the small natural arch formed by a tree. The Beaver Dams and Habitat impresses visitors with the scale of beaver activity, and the site des grosses pierres is loved for its unique, Ardennes-like atmosphere and family-friendly appeal.

Are there any natural monuments with historical or cultural connections?

Many of Walhain's remarkable trees, hedges, and alignments hold historical, folkloric, or religious interest, connecting nature with the region's past. While not a natural monument, the nearby Villers-la-Ville Abbey, a significant historical and architectural landmark, offers a rich cultural experience that can be combined with natural explorations in the area.

Can I find viewpoints or scenic spots among the natural monuments?

Yes, the Hollow Way Entrance to Bois de Lorensart offers a beautiful view before leading into a sunken road. Many of the remarkable trees also serve as natural landmarks, providing scenic points within the landscape.
